RE/MAX Ocean Side Realty Interview

By Interviewer at 01/04/08 14:37

Dominican_Republic commercial RE/MAX Ocean Side Realty Interview
Name of your website?

RE/MAX Ocean Side Realty

Your name?

Joanne Hammond

Your Location (city, etc)

Puerto Plata

Please give us a short summary of your website?

Offers commercial and residential real estate for sale in the Dominican Republic. Specializing in hotels for sale, resorts for sale, businesses for sale, beachfront land for sale and condominiums for sale.

What inspired you to launch your own website?

It was very necessary for promotion to international clientelle.

When did you launch your first website, and what was it?

November 2006. http://www.dr-remax.com

How did you decide on a name for your website?

Same as the name of my business

What makes it different from other, similar offerings?

Ease of use and quick searches of property.

What is your eventual goal? (To sell it, keep it for income, secure a book or other mainstream media deal?)

Keep it.

How does your investment of time and money balance against your success?

A fantastic investment, definitely worth the time and money.

If you had an unlimited development budget for development, how would you change your site?

I would hire a corporation for ongoing website optimization and promotion.

If your site got really big, really quickly, would you be able to keep up with the demand?

No, I will hire more agents.

What unexpected costs and headaches have you had to deal with?

None, has been great.

What has been your biggest challenge?

The time it takes to promote and maintain a website.

What method has been most successful for promoting your website?

Real estate sites.

How has running your website differed from your expectations?

Easier than I thought.

How long have you run the site already, and how long will you continue to keep it up if you don't enjoy big gains in traffic, income or popularity?

14 months. I plan on keeping it running indefinitely.
